Bowl (Tecomate)

Bowl (Tecomate). Culture: Olmec. Dimensions: Diam. 4 3/4 in. (12 cm). Date: 12th-9th century B.C..
This bowl, reportedly from the site of Las Bocas, Puebla, Mexico, is in a full, round shape with a small opening at the top. Made of a kaolin-like clay, its walls are thin and burnished to a high gloss. It is undecorated, but the variegated color on its outer surface ranges from beige, to grey, to light brown and orange-red.
